One of the main advantages of indoor vehicle storage is protection from the elements. When your vehicle is stored indoors, it is safe from harsh weather conditions such as rain, snow, hail, and extreme temperatures. These elements can cause damage to the exterior of your vehicle, including rust, corrosion, and paint damage. By storing your vehicle indoors, you can prevent these issues and keep your vehicle looking great.
Indoor storage also provides protection from other environmental hazards, such as dust, dirt, and debris. When your vehicle is stored in a garage or storage facility, it is shielded from these contaminants that can build up on the exterior and interior surfaces of your vehicle. This can help maintain the cleanliness of your vehicle and prevent damage to the paint, upholstery, and other components.
In addition to protection from the elements, indoor vehicle storage offers enhanced security for your vehicle. When your vehicle is stored indoors, it is less vulnerable to theft, vandalism, and other security risks. Many indoor storage facilities have security features such as security cameras, gated access, and on-site staff to help keep your vehicle safe and secure. This can give you peace of mind knowing that your vehicle is in a secure location.
Another benefit of indoor vehicle storage is the convenience it provides. With indoor storage, your vehicle is easily accessible whenever you need it. Whether you want to take your car out for a drive, work on maintenance or repairs, or simply check on the condition of your vehicle, you can do so quickly and easily when it is stored indoors. This can save you time and hassle compared to outdoor storage options.
Indoor storage also helps to prolong the life of your vehicle. By sheltering your vehicle from the elements and environmental hazards, you can prevent damage and wear and tear that can occur over time. This can help preserve the value of your vehicle and extend its lifespan, saving you money in the long run. In addition, storing your vehicle indoors can help prevent mechanical issues that can arise from exposure to extreme weather conditions.
